Balancing Chemical Equations:

A chemical equation reflects the formation of products from a given set of reactants. The number of atoms of each element remains unchanged. A chemical change does not involve the transformation of elements into new elements. We balance a chemical equation to represent that the number of atoms of each element remains unchanged.
